SUSPENSIONTHE FRONT WHEEL SUPPORT CRADLE MAY SEPARATE FROM THE SLIDING TUBE DUE TO A WEAK WELD. AS A RESULT, THE FRONT WHEEL COULD ROTATE IN AN UNSTABLE WAY AND POSSIBLY SEPARATE FROM THE FRONT FORK.

Our database holds no NHTSA owner-reported complaints for Steyr. Our database also holds 2 safety recall campaigns covering at least one Steyr model year.
Complaints are reports submitted by owners and drivers to NHTSA. They are not verified and do not establish that a defect exists.
